Can you have SEO without keywords? Let me share my personal definition of SEO with you and let’s answer that together.

SEO is making a webpage more relevant to search engines for a keyword

Working with this definition, it would not be possible to do SEO without a keyword.

One of the most significant aspects of a website is the readable text. Having excellent content has two benefits: user-friendliness and an enhancement for keyword rankings.

Obviously, the more description you have about your website (i.e., services, products, etc.), the more information the website visitor will have to make a decision. If your text is fluid, useful, and error-free, you have a higher probability of selling your merchandise or service.
